Job Responsibilities

  • Update our internal databases with new employee information, including contact details and employment forms.  
  •  Gather payroll data like leaves, working hours, and bank accounts.  
  •  Screen resumes and application forms.  
  •  Schedule and confirm interviews with candidates.  
  •  Post, update, and remove job ads from job boards, career pages, and social networks.  
  •  Prepare HR-related reports as needed (like training budgets by department).  
  •  Address employee queries about benefits (like number of remaining vac days).  
  •  Review and distribute company policies in digital formats or hard copies.  
  • Participate in organizing company events and career days.  

Qualifications

  • Candidates actively pursuing a bachelor’s degree in any field of study. A major in hospitality, business, culinary, or facilities management is preferred. Please keep in mind that educational requirements may change depending on the responsibilities of the role.  
  • Candidates willing to work flexible hours, which may include nights, weekends or holidays
  • Must be eligible to work in the U.S. without sponsorship
